Cummins, a company specialized in designing and manufacturing engines for various industries, recently introduced this new 15-liter hydrogen engine for the transportation sector, leaving Tesla behind. A strong commitment to greener mobility and a drastic reduction in carbon emissions.
The new Cummins engine uses hydrogen as fuel, stored in a tank and then converted into electrical energy through a fuel cell. This electricity powers the engine, with no emissions of toxic gases, considerably reducing the environmental impact of road transport.
Understand the Differential of the New Hydrogen Engine From Cummins
The fuel cell is at the core of this innovative system. It is an electrochemical converter that transforms fuel into electrical energy. In the case of the Cummins engine, hydrogen reacts with oxygen to produce energy, water, and heat. This process is extremely efficient, with the fuel cell capable of converting up to 60% of the energy from hydrogen into energy.
The new 15-liter engine from Cummins has been developed to provide exceptional power and torque. With a minimum power of 294 and a maximum of 500 horsepower and torque of up to 1200Nm, it is ideal for heavy trucks, buses, and other commercial vehicles. These figures are comparable to those of a conventional diesel engine, but with the great advantage of not producing pollutant emissions.

The new hydrogen engine from Cummins to surpass Tesla is not the only initiative in the sector. The noble effort by Toyota to save the internal combustion engine is producing new technology. The automaker is testing a filtering system that can actually capture CO2 from the atmosphere.
The brand has installed the technology in the hydrogen combustion engine it is testing in the GR Corolla race car. The filtering system works by capturing carbon dioxide, which is then released into a fluid using the engine’s own heat and does not require additional energy.
